日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問(wèn)題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
Oracle中實(shí)現(xiàn)表聯(lián)接的技巧
在Oracle中實(shí)現(xiàn)表聯(lián)接的技巧包括:選擇合適的聯(lián)接類型(內(nèi)聯(lián)接、左外聯(lián)接、右外聯(lián)接等)、使用ON子句指定聯(lián)接條件、使用WHERE子句過(guò)濾數(shù)據(jù)等。

在Oracle中實(shí)現(xiàn)表聯(lián)接的技巧有多種,下面將詳細(xì)介紹幾種常用的技巧,并使用小標(biāo)題和單元表格進(jìn)行說(shuō)明。

我們提供的服務(wù)有:網(wǎng)站制作、成都做網(wǎng)站、微信公眾號(hào)開(kāi)發(fā)、網(wǎng)站優(yōu)化、網(wǎng)站認(rèn)證、始興ssl等。為1000多家企事業(yè)單位解決了網(wǎng)站和推廣的問(wèn)題。提供周到的售前咨詢和貼心的售后服務(wù),是有科學(xué)管理、有技術(shù)的始興網(wǎng)站制作公司

1、內(nèi)連接(INNER JOIN)

內(nèi)連接是最常用的聯(lián)接方式之一,它返回兩個(gè)表中滿足聯(lián)接條件的數(shù)據(jù)行。

語(yǔ)法:SELECT column_name(s) FROM table1 INNER JOIN table2 ON table1.column_name = table2.column_name;

示例:

“`sql

SELECT employees.name, departments.department_name

FROM employees INNER JOIN departments ON employees.department_id = departments.department_id;

“`

2、左連接(LEFT JOIN)

左連接返回左表中的所有數(shù)據(jù)行,即使右表中沒(méi)有匹配的數(shù)據(jù)行。

語(yǔ)法:SELECT column_name(s) FROM table1 LEFT JOIN table2 ON table1.column_name = table2.column_name;

示例:

“`sql

SELECT employees.name, departments.department_name

FROM employees LEFT JOIN departments ON employees.department_id = departments.department_id;

“`

3、右連接(RIGHT JOIN)

右連接返回右表中的所有數(shù)據(jù)行,即使左表中沒(méi)有匹配的數(shù)據(jù)行。

語(yǔ)法:SELECT column_name(s) FROM table1 RIGHT JOIN table2 ON table1.column_name = table2.column_name;

示例:

“`sql

SELECT employees.name, departments.department_name

FROM employees RIGHT JOIN departments ON employees.department_id = departments.department_id;

“`

4、全連接(FULL JOIN)

全連接返回兩個(gè)表中的所有數(shù)據(jù)行,無(wú)論是否匹配,如果沒(méi)有匹配的數(shù)據(jù)行,則結(jié)果集中的相應(yīng)列將為NULL。

語(yǔ)法:SELECT column_name(s) FROM table1 FULL JOIN table2 ON table1.column_name = table2.column_name;

示例:

“`sql

SELECT employees.name, departments.department_name

FROM employees FULL JOIN departments ON employees.department_id = departments.department_id;

“`

5、USING子句(自O(shè)racle 9i引入)

USING子句可以簡(jiǎn)化表聯(lián)接的語(yǔ)法,避免顯式指定聯(lián)接條件。

語(yǔ)法:SELECT column_name(s) FROM table1 USING (column_name) JOIN table2 USING (column_name);

示例:

“`sql

SELECT employees.name, departments.department_name

FROM employees USING (department_id) JOIN departments USING (department_id);

“`


名稱欄目:Oracle中實(shí)現(xiàn)表聯(lián)接的技巧
新聞來(lái)源:http://www.5511xx.com/article/cogssgg.html